Beispiel #1
0
        private Release[] Search(VsIdeServiceClient client, Guid id)
        {
            var whereClause    = string.Format("(Project.Metadata['SupportedVSEditions'] LIKE '%15.0.26430.16,Pro;%')", id);
            var orderClause    = "Project.Metadata['Ranking'] desc";
            var requestContext = new Dictionary <string, string>()
            {
                { "LCID", "1033" },
                { "SearchSource", "ExtensionManagerQuery" },
                { "OSVersion", "10.0.15063.0" }
            };

            var result = client.SearchReleases2("ErikEJ.SQLServerCompactSQLiteToolbox", whereClause, orderClause, 0, 1, requestContext);

            return(result.Releases);
        }
        private Release[] Search(VsIdeServiceClient client)
        {
            var whereClause    = "(Project.MetaData['VsixId'] = '41521019-e4c7-480c-8ea8-fc4a2c6f50aa') AND (Project.Metadata['SupportedVSEditions'] LIKE '%15.0.26430.16,Pro;%')";
            var orderClause    = "Project.Metadata['Ranking'] desc";
            var requestContext = new Dictionary <string, string>()
            {
                { "LCID", "1033" },
                { "SearchSource", "ExtensionManagerQuery" },
                { "OSVersion", "10.0.15063.0" }
            };

            var result = client.SearchReleases2("ErikEJ.SQLServerCompactSQLiteToolbox", whereClause, orderClause, 0, 1, requestContext);

            return(result.Releases);
        }